A quiet, private cabin surrounded by forest at the foot of the Abajo Mountains. Central to Canyonlands, Arches, Bears Ears, multiple state parks, and dozens of ancient ruins and hiking sites.

The cabin features a TV room, full kitchen, dining area, and outdoor campfire bowl. There are 2 big-screen TVs, Wi-Fi, and high-speed fiber internet with a small business office space — a great setup for remote work while the kids play outside.

Located at 7,200 ft elevation, the cabinis cool in summer and peaceful year-round. Guests enjoy morning walks among wildlife, trees, and mountain views, with 3 miles of private trails on site.
